1. A method for operating an electronic device, the method comprising:
determining, by a touchscreen controller, whether a touchscreen is in a low frequency display (LFD) mode;
determine that the touchscreen is in the LFD mode; and
in response to determining that the touchscreen is in the LFD mode, performing a plurality of self-sensing scans, a brightness of the touchscreen before, during, and after each of the self-sensing scans being maintained by starting each of the self-sensing scans at different scan start times measured with respect to a start time of a corresponding frame of a plurality of frames.
